A member asked:
Should i be concerned of what i assumed was yeast infection? i have had unprotected sex with someone who says they are clean. i developed what seems like a yeast infection but have treated twice with no cure. i have itching, some burning of skin, little

See : See your gynecologist or womens health care provider. Many primary care providers can perform women's health exams as well. If you are suffering from a sexually transmitted infection, then it will be crucial to diagnose appropriately. If diagnosed, your provider will most likely put you on an antibiotic regimen, and can provide a prescription for a topical ointment that can help soothe the skin. Do this right away because an untreated STI can cause terrible effects on the reproductive organs.
